The song is one of the less well known ones from Guys And Dolls. She is urged to follow her heart by her grandfather Arvide Abernathy, who sings the song to her. Latest concerts where More I Cannot Wish You has been played. And then Jonny Mandel came in to do some of the arrangements, and he did that one beautifully, very simply. We all went in with a bit of trepidation as to whether or not it was going to work out, and 'More I Cannot Wish You' was probably the breakthrough.

The time period from the beginning of the intensive mining operations in the late 1890's to the depletion of Hoosier Slide by1920 corresponds to the same time period in which the Hemingray Blue and Ball Blue glass products were manufactured. The products had other commonalities: they were produced in about the same span of years (approximately 1900-1920), with newly-developed automatic forming machines, and from newly-developed and utilized continuous feed glass furnaces.
